  • These services are really useful for a wide range of purposes.

    As an example, we design other people’s products for them. And we need top to securely exchange IP that is way too large to fit in an email. So this is an excellent way to safely provide access to:
    – Printed Circuit Board Designs including schematics and the PCB itself
    – 3D CAD models
    – Large software source code bases and releases
    – executables that would be blocked by the usual email filters

    As an example, we are designing a custom mobile phone and the update android platform files are 500mB in size. You can’t email that and the servers would likely block it if you tried. So DropBox is an ideal way to handle very larger files like this.
